在进行代码管理时,使用分支是一种常见的策略,特别是在团队协作和版本控制中。本文将详细介绍在GitHub上如何设立三个分支,包括创建、管理和使用分支的相关操作。
什么是分支?
分支是Git中一个重要的概念,它可以让你在同一个项目中进行多条独立的开发线路。使用分支的好处包括:
- 并行开发:多个开发者可以在不同的分支上独立工作。
- 保护主分支:可以避免在主分支上直接进行实验性代码的开发。
- 方便合并:完成开发后,可以将分支的代码合并回主分支。
如何在GitHub上创建分支
在GitHub上创建分支的步骤如下:
步骤 1:打开你的项目
首先,你需要登录GitHub并打开你要创建分支的项目。
步骤 2:找到分支下拉菜单
在项目主页,找到页面上方的“分支”下拉菜单,通常位于代码视图的左侧。
步骤 3:创建新分支
在下拉菜单中输入你想要创建的分支名称,然后点击“创建分支”。这样就成功创建了一个新分支。
创建三个分支的示例
为了便于说明,我们将创建三个分支:
develop
feature
bugfix
步骤 1:创建 develop
分支
- 按照上面的步骤打开项目,点击分支下拉菜单。
- 输入
develop
并点击“创建分支”。
步骤 2:创建 feature
分支
- 重复上述操作,输入
feature
并创建该分支。
步骤 3:创建 bugfix
分支
- 同样,输入
bugfix
并创建分支。
如何管理分支
创建了分支后,我们需要学会如何管理它们。以下是一些基本操作:
切换分支
- 在分支下拉菜单中选择你想要切换的分支。
合并分支
- 通过“拉取请求”来合并分支。在项目页面选择“拉取请求”,选择要合并的分支,然后点击“创建拉取请求”。
删除分支
- 选择要删除的分支,点击分支页面的“删除”按钮。
GitHub 分支常见问题
如何删除分支?
要删除一个分支,可以在分支页面上找到该分支,点击删除按钮。注意,删除后无法恢复,因此请谨慎操作。
如何知道当前在哪个分支上?
可以在GitHub项目页面的右上角查看当前选中的分支,通常会显示为一个下拉菜单的形式。
如何将分支合并回主分支?
通过创建一个拉取请求,将目标分支的更改合并到主分支。
分支之间可以进行哪些操作?
在分支之间可以进行切换、合并和删除等操作,这些操作有助于更好地管理你的代码版本。
结论
在GitHub上设立三个分支是一项基本且重要的技能。通过合理利用分支,你可以更有效地进行团队协作和代码管理。希望本文能帮助你更好地理解如何创建和管理分支。
在进行实际操作时,记得时常关注GitHub的官方文档,以获得最新的信息和最佳实践。
正文完